PETALING JAYA: Pakatan Harapan's GE15 manifesto will focus on five key issues, says PKR president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im.
"Our manifesto will focus on tackling the rising cost of living, access to healthcare and education and improving job opportunities for all.
"We will also look to rid all forms of corruption from governance as before it becomes a part of our culture and people become numb to it," he said in a press conference at PKR headquarters on Thursday (Oct 13).
He also said that Pakatan's message this time would focus on promoting equal rights for all, regardless of race, religion or region.
"Even those from the most remote parts of Malaysia will be considered as we look to champion the rights of all Malaysians," he said.
Pakatan is expected to launch its GE15 manifesto on Oct 20.
Anwar said the launch would be held in conjunction with the Pakatan convention in Ipoh which will take place earlier than the original date of Oct 29.
